6-Ft. Lexington Series Add-On Bench with Back
The UltraCoat Lexington bench is another Streetscape Series bench. Bench is available with a cast aluminum frame. The depth, height and attached seat arm meet ADA accessibility requirements. Bench is both portable and/or surface mount. Bench has thermoplastic finish.
Frame: 1 1/2” Casted Aluminum Frame
Hardware: All Stainless steel
Powder Coating is an advanced method of applying a decorative and protective finish to a wide range of materials and products that are utilized by both industry and consumers. The charged powder particles adhere to the electrically grounded surfaces until heated and fused into a smooth coating in a curing oven. The result is a uniform, durable, high-quality, and attractive finish.
Thermoplastic coating is a new coating process that melts to form a fusion bonded coating, and then cools to produce superior physical properties.
